The conservation status of tussock grass paramo in Ecuador

Abstract

In Ecuador, the degradation of the páramo is an ongoing and unrestrained process. Nevertheless, still it is not known exactly what part of the páramo is well conserved and what part is degraded or under threat. In this study we intent to quantify the area of the different types of páramo and to determine the general conservation status of these páramo areas. By using satellite image interpretation, different types of páramo were identified according to their general vegetation structure, as well as transformed and degraded areas. In all tussock grass páramos, which probably are the type with most human impact, a rapid ecological evaluation of vegetation, soils, fauna and land use was executed in representative sites, to determine their conservation status. The results of the evaluated sites were extrapolated to the entire tussock grass páramo area, to get an idea about the general conservation status of this area. We concluded that the vast majority of all tussock grass páramo area indeed shows signals of human interventions and that it is difficult to find a fully pristine páramo area in the Ecuadorian interandean region. Probably more than three quarters of all area that was originally covered by páramo, today is modified or transformed by human activities. The only areas that have a good conservation status are found on the Amazonian side of the Andes and in the extreme North and South of the country.
